East Hampton Airport (KHTO/HTO) is a small general aviation airport located in East Hampton, NY, 43 mi south east of New Haven. It features 2 runways with the longest being 4,255 feet. SkyMeter has observed roughly 59 arrivals and 63 departures per day on average over the last 7 days.

Runway 28 carries 44% of operations (957 landings, 1,153 takeoffs) over the last 30 days. The next most-used is 10 at 44%.

Traffic concentrates around 6pm–8pm local, averaging 118.9 flights/day. Weekend volume runs 1.1× weekday (132.8 vs 119.3 daily).

They like their landing fees at this airport: wave hello to the guy sitting out with his binoculars at the approach end of the runway. Lots of deer here at dusk, markings faded. Not a great place to fly into, even for the rich & powerful :)
